Afternoon,

Just wondering if anyone has had any experience with FI exhausts particularly on a C63?

I’ve watched a few videos and they sound awesome but not heard one in the flesh.

How do they compare to the standard AMG exhaust with the secondary cats taken out, are they just louder or does it change the character of the sound in some way (I presume its louder)?

Thanks
 
FI, Armytrix or IPE all fairly similar characteristics...

Doesnt really change the character of sound that much at low rev, but at higher revs, it become LOUDER and can be a bit raspy for the whole system including the valvetronic backboxes. It is ridiculously LOUD if the headers are included!
 
I've found the FI system to be louder and harsher sounding than the IPE ones.

Not owned one myself but heard a good few of them. As mentioned above, "raspy" is a good word to describe the noise.

The V5 is mean to be self adapting. But in some C63s, it might need updating to the V5 headers map. You wont know until you dyno post headers.
 
Do the IPE headers replace everything up to the OE resonator i.e. Secondary cats or, are there extra pieces of pipe needed to connect headers to the resonator?

I'm hoping the former, and that they connect up to the OE system with no cutting...?

Ang indication on price, and where to have these supplied/fitted?

IPE headers replace the primary and secondary cats with a straight pipe, up till the oem resonator. Its a bit extra with sports cats 200 cell.
